What I did when first getting started (since I started with the Viking set also) was go to the original Kickstarter page and look at the stretchgoals section towards the bottom. If there is a wolf head and some with the double headed axe symbol are for the Viking theme. Some may not be available in retail yet, but a lot are and some are only currently available on the flying frogs web store. Hell Bears is an example of something I got there but couldn't find retail. I think the Fenris wolves are also but I haven't checked again. The Valkyrie was a Kickstarter exclusive so would not be available in retail and usually not in their store. I happened to luck out and did a mystery dinged and dented order and got a Valkyrie. You'll find sales on their webstore on major holidays also.

Anything Targa works with them, at least concerning their go to otherworld (Targa Robots, Truun). When pulling enemy cards, we try to stay thematic but we usually also include werewolves, vampires, demons, void enemies etc.

Theoretically there are also "world jumping" enemies like Trederrans or Enemy Warbands that could show up anywhere - but your mileage might vary how well those fit to the Viking theme. Though I could see the Crimson Hand working okayish if you have access to the none rifle units.

Honestly, in my opinion, almost everything can be reasonably used with the viking theme in mind, assuming they're still jumping between worlds. The only difference is you use all norse heroes, always start in the norse lands and only go back to the viking encampment.

If you're eliminating world jumping and just keeping EVERYTHING norse themed, you have the gates of valhalla and it's map pack expansion at the moment. There's also a couple card supplements that are easy to identify on the frog site. There were some white-box enemies that were released recently (Hell Bears, Fenris Wolves, Feljeagor Slayers/Death Bringers) which seemed cool too.

The Oathbreaker King Challenge Pack might be up your alley too. Contains an epic norse bad guy, a mission and extra challenging encounters.
